Eli5 Why do cars move at all when in drive without the accelerator being used. I’m not talking cruise control.

Not all cars do this. An example is a BMW M-car that has the M-DCT. it’s a type of automatic transmission. in drive, if you let off the brake but don’t touch the accelerator yet, it will hold perfectly still (or even roll backwards if you’re on an inline). it won’t move until you touch the accelerator.

but most cars move forwards when you aren’t touching the accelerator because of their torque converter. your transmission connects your engine to your wheels. if the engine spins faster, so do the wheels. if the engine slows down, so do the wheels. if the wheels come to a complete stop, so does the engine, because they’re directly connected. except that would suck to have your engine die every time you stop. so a torque converter is a thing that goes between your engine and transmission that lets both sides spin at different speeds. it uses fluid to do this. picture a mixing bowl, like one used for cooking. imagine it’s filled with water, and you use your hand to spin the water inside of the bowl around in a circle. now if you take a plastic strainer and drop it in, it would spin for a little bit, because of the water spinning, right? now imagine the bowl side also having some “fins” to help spin the fluid (transmission fluid), and the plastic strainer side being connected to the wheels. when you spin the bowl side, the water speeds up. the water moving pushes on the plastic strainer side and wants to make the wheels move too. but you can come to a complete stop. the water is moving and will try to make the wheels move but it’s not directly connected so it’s not a problem. that’s why when you let off the brake, it starts to creep forward

manual transmission cars literally die at a stop if you don’t push in the clutch. in a manual car, the torque converter is replaced with a manual clutch. the clutch is to disconnect the engine and transmission so you can come to a complete stop without the engine dying.
